Question 1: In mass appraisal, 'time trending' of sales is performed primarily to:
- Identify fraudulent property transfers
- Adjust historical sales prices to reflect current market conditions at the assessment date (Correct answer)
- Eliminate outlier sales from the dataset
- Calculate the effective age of improvements
Correct answer: Adjust historical sales prices to reflect current market conditions at the assessment date
Time trending adjusts sale prices to the lien date so that sales from different periods can be validly compared within the same model.
Question 2: Which of the following best describes an 'arm's length' transaction in the context of mass appraisal sales ratio studies?
- A sale where the buyer and seller are related parties
- A sale conducted under duress or foreclosure
- A sale between unrelated, motivated parties with adequate market exposure (Correct answer)
- A sale involving a government entity as buyer or seller
Correct answer: A sale between unrelated, motivated parties with adequate market exposure
An arm's length transaction occurs between independent, willing parties with full knowledge of the facts, making it a valid market indicator.
Question 3: In additive multiple regression for mass appraisal, what does a negative coefficient for 'distance to city center' most likely indicate?
- Properties farther from the city center tend to have higher values
- Distance has no statistically significant effect on value
- Properties closer to the city center tend to have higher values (Correct answer)
- The variable should be removed from the model due to multicollinearity
Correct answer: Properties closer to the city center tend to have higher values
A negative coefficient means that as distance increases, value decreases — indicating proximity to the city center adds value.
Question 4: What is the purpose of an 'equalization study' in the context of mass appraisal?
- To ensure all properties are assessed at the same dollar amount
- To compare assessment levels across different jurisdictions or property classes for fairness and uniformity (Correct answer)
- To remove all exempt properties from the tax roll
- To set the millage rate for the coming fiscal year
Correct answer: To compare assessment levels across different jurisdictions or property classes for fairness and uniformity
Equalization studies compare assessment ratios across jurisdictions or classes to identify and correct systematic inequities in assessments.
Question 5: A mass appraisal model that consistently undervalues newer properties compared to older properties of similar market value is exhibiting:
- Vertical inequity
- Horizontal inequity based on age bias (Correct answer)
- Acceptable level of COD for residential property
- Correct application of physical depreciation schedules
Correct answer: Horizontal inequity based on age bias
Systematic under- or over-appraisal of a specific property characteristic (like age) within the same value range is a form of horizontal inequity.
Question 6: Which data source is typically considered most reliable for establishing land values in mass appraisal when improved sale data is abundant?
- Assessor's internal cost schedules
- Vacant land sales (Correct answer)
- Land allocation from improved property sales using abstraction
- Subdivision development cost analysis
Correct answer: Vacant land sales
Vacant land sales provide the most direct market evidence of land value because no allocation or abstraction from improvements is required.
Question 7: In the context of mass appraisal model calibration, what does a high R-squared (R²) value indicate?
- The model has too many independent variables and should be simplified
- A large proportion of the variation in sale prices is explained by the model's variables (Correct answer)
- The model's predictions are unbiased at all value levels
- The COD exceeds the IAAO acceptable threshold
Correct answer: A large proportion of the variation in sale prices is explained by the model's variables
R² measures the proportion of variance in the dependent variable (sale price) explained by the independent variables, with values closer to 1.0 indicating a better-fitting model.
